摘要
Feature modeling, a conceptual domain modeling technique used mainly in domain engineering, proved as useful for representing configurability of concepts by dealing explicitly with commonality and variability. This paper introduces feature modeling for multi-paradigm design as an integrative approach and evaluates other approaches to feature modeling. These approaches differ mainly in the notation of feature diagrams, but there are also differences regarding the basic notions. The commonalities and variabilities of the domain of feature modeling are concisely expressed using feature modeling itself in the form of a feature modeling metamodel which may serve both for further reasoning on feature modeling and as a basis for developing feature modeling tools.
